1.1 root 1: #include <stdio.h>
2: #include <pwd.h>
3:
4: static char PASSWD[] = "/etc/passwd";
5: static char EMPTY[] = "";
6: static FILE *pwf = NULL;
7: static char line[BUFSIZ+2];
8: static struct passwd passwd;
9:
10: setpwent()
11: {
12: if( pwf == NULL )
13: pwf = fopen( PASSWD, "r" );
14: else
15: rewind( pwf );
16: }
17:
18: endpwent()
19: {
20: if( pwf != NULL ){
21: fclose( pwf );
22: pwf = NULL;
23: }
24: }
25:
26: static char *
27: pwskip(p)
28: register char *p;
29: {
30: while( *p && *p != ':' && *p != '\n' )
31: ++p;
32: if( *p ) *p++ = 0;
33: else p[1] = 0;
34: return(p);
35: }
36:
37: struct passwd *
38: pwdecode(p)
39: register char *p;
40: {
41: passwd.pw_name = p;
42: p = pwskip(p);
43: passwd.pw_passwd = p;
44: p = pwskip(p);
45: passwd.pw_uid = atoi(p);
46: p = pwskip(p);
47: passwd.pw_gid = atoi(p);
48: passwd.pw_quota = 0;
49: passwd.pw_comment = EMPTY;
50: p = pwskip(p);
51: passwd.pw_gecos = p;
52: p = pwskip(p);
53: passwd.pw_dir = p;
54: p = pwskip(p);
55: passwd.pw_shell = p;
56: p = pwskip(p);
57: return(&passwd);
58: }
59:
60: struct passwd *
61: getpwent()
62: {
63: register char *p;
64:
65: if (pwf == NULL) {
66: if( (pwf = fopen( PASSWD, "r" )) == NULL )
67: return(0);
68: }
69: p = fgets(line, BUFSIZ, pwf);
70: if (p==NULL)
71: return(0);
72: return pwdecode (p);
73: }
